22 Smyrna Varieties from Fars Province, Iran

I believe all 22 are smyrna and found in southern, Iran. While the article is in Farsi, the key chart is translated... skip to page 6 Table 1. Fruit size, exterior color, pulp color, meat color, cavity size, seed, acidity... all documented.

To summarize... with loose name translations in parentheses for any I could... some of these are made up words or local slang or village names so I have no idea...

The variety names are:

Allamee (tall/skinny)
Matti
Kashkee- *striped* exterior, red pulp, no cavity
Barg-chenari (oriental plane leaf),
Rownoo
Sabz (green)- the majority of the bone dried figs made from this, pink interior
Siah (black)
Shah Anjeer (king fig)
Kounoo
Charmee (leather)
Torshook
Kanezak
Pariyovee
Asalee (honey)
Aghaiee
Kharfak
Ghanee (rich)
Manbilee
Payves
Mati-Siah
Siah (black)
Mati Sefid (white)
